August 2025

After a well-deserved summer break, we’re excited to share that applications for the third Youth Assembly Mandate (2025–2027) go live next week! This newsletter has everything you need to know about the upcoming application process and how you, or a young person you know, can get involved.

Youth Assembly recruitment:
Everything you need to know

Essential Information

 
    • 📅Applications: The link will go live on Monday 8 September and close at midnight on Monday 29 September.
 
    • 👥Who can apply: Anyone in school years 9-12 who lives in Northern Ireland can apply. We welcome applications from all backgrounds, communities, and abilities – your voice matters. If you have already been a Youth Assembly Member, you cannot apply again.
 
    • 📝How to apply: You can apply online through our website once the application is live. Just complete the form.  It should take no more than 10 minutes. Please only complete the form only once. If you need support with your application, please get in touch via email [email protected]. 
 

Key Dates 

 

    • 📅 Applications open: Monday 8 September 
    • ❌ Application deadline: Monday 29 September (midnight)
    • 📩 Final selection: All applicants will be notified if they have been successful or not by Friday 9 October
    • 🗣️ First meeting: Saturday 1 November, Parliament Buildings, Belfast

Why should you apply?

Being a Youth Assembly Member (YAM) is a brilliant opportunity! 

As a YAM you will…

  • Make a real difference in your community
  • Learn how laws and decisions are made
  • Build confidence and leadership skills
  • Be heard by politicians and decision-makers
  • Meet like-minded young people from across Northern Ireland
